The Enterprise won 1st prize in the Sci-Fi category in 'The Leisure World Model competition' (Leisure World was a huge Toy & Leisure department store in Belfast which is now a car park) The prize money of £100 was spent entirely by my mate on himself.....well I suppose he owned the model.....This model was painted with satin & matte varnish to bring out the different panels.....it was in the days before anyone had heard of the Aztec pattern on the Enterprise:
